MG Windsor EV Crosses 50,000 Units Sales Milestone

- MG Windsor EV sales cross 50,000 units
- Sales milestone achieved in 400 days
- Windsor EV was launched in India in October 2024
JSW MG Motor India has announced that the Windsor EV has crossed the 50,000-unit sales milestone. The 50k feat has been achieved in over a year, particularly in 400 days. This marks the model’s first major milestone since it went on sale in the Indian market.

The Windsor has garnered a lot of attention ever since its launch in October 2024. MG’s Battery-as-a-Service (BaaS) programme, which allows buyers to reduce the initial purchase price by subscribing to the battery separately, has been one of the factors which contribute to the model’s overall performance. Since launch, the Windsor EV has consistently recorded a huge chunk of monthly sales for the brand.
In October 2025, MG introduced the model’s first special edition, the Windsor Inspire Edition. Limited to 300 units, it featured blacked-out exterior elements and red accents in the cabin. The Inspire Edition was priced at Rs 16.65 lakh, or Rs 9.99 lakh for buyers opting for the BaaS plan. The edition arrived as the Windsor completed its first year on sale, by which point MG had delivered more than 40,000 units.

Earlier in May 2025, MG added a new top-spec variant to the range, called the Windsor Pro. This version comes with a larger 52.9 kWh battery, an upgrade from the standard 38 kWh pack, pushing the claimed range up to 449 km from the standard model’s 331 km. The Windsor Pro also includes a lifetime battery warranty for the first owner. The new Pro variant received 8,000 bookings within the first 24 hours.
